If a shop gives a 10 percent discount, the profit percentage will be less than 25 percent, as the discount reduces the overall selling price of the item. The actual profit percentage would depend on the cost price and the new selling price after the discount is applied.
When a product or item is sold to a reseller the trade discount is the amount or rate by which the retail price is reduced.It reflects the resellers profit margin.

A discount television is simply a television that is purchased for less than retail value. Discount electronics stores will sell discount televisions for a much smaller profit than a regular store.
